Identity and Access Management

Google Cloud Platform (GCP) provides a robust Identity and Access Management (IAM) service that allows organizations to manage access control for their cloud resources securely. IAM enables administrators to define fine-grained access policies, control who has access to which resources, and audit user activity across the cloud environment. Here are the key features and components of GCP’s IAM:

  1. Identity and Access Management (IAM):
    • IAM is the central access control service in GCP that allows organizations to manage user identities and control access to cloud resources.
    • It provides features such as identity federation, multi-factor authentication (MFA), and role-based access control (RBAC) to enforce security policies and compliance requirements.
  2. Resource Hierarchy:
    • IAM policies in GCP are applied hierarchically based on the resource hierarchy, which consists of projects, folders, and organizations.
    • Administrators can set IAM policies at the organization level to apply to all projects within the organization, or at the project level to apply to specific resources within a project.
  3. IAM Roles:
    • IAM roles define a set of permissions that determine what actions users, groups, and service accounts can perform on cloud resources.
    • GCP provides predefined IAM roles with granular permissions for common use cases, such as owner, editor, and viewer roles, as well as custom roles for defining specific sets of permissions.
  4. Members:
    • Members in IAM represent individual users, groups, or service accounts that can be granted access to cloud resources.
    • Users can be authenticated using Google accounts, service accounts, or external identity providers (such as Active Directory).
  5. IAM Policies:
    • IAM policies are JSON documents that specify who (the members) has what type of access (the roles) to which resources.
    • Policies can be attached to GCP projects, folders, or organizations, and can be inherited or overridden at different levels of the resource hierarchy.
  6. Service Accounts:
    • Service accounts are special identities used by applications and services to authenticate and interact with other GCP services securely.
    • Service accounts can be granted IAM roles to access cloud resources, and they are commonly used in automation and orchestration tasks.
  7. Audit Logging:
    • GCP provides audit logs that capture all administrative activities and data access within the cloud environment.
    • Administrators can review audit logs to monitor user activity, track changes to IAM policies, and investigate security incidents.
  8. Security Best Practices:
    • GCP offers security best practices and recommendations for implementing IAM policies, managing service accounts, and securing cloud resources effectively.
    • These best practices help organizations enforce the principle of least privilege, minimize the risk of unauthorized access, and maintain compliance with security standards.

Overall, GCP’s Identity and Access Management (IAM) service provides organizations with powerful capabilities for managing access control and enforcing security policies across their cloud environment, helping them protect sensitive data and resources from unauthorized access and misuse.
